Llanrhidian Higher is a region in Swansea, South Wales, characterized by a diverse natural landscape that includes ancient woodlands, expansive farmlands, traditional commons, and picturesque salt marshes. A prominent feature is the Burry Estuary, offering scenic views, and Llanrhidian Hill, a nature reserve with limestone grassland and old quarry sites. This varied terrain makes Llanrhidian Higher suitable for several outdoor sports like touring cycling, road cycling, mountain biking, hiking, and more. Llanrhidian Higher boasts an extensive network of over 24 miles (38 kilometers) of public rights of way for hiking. These paths wind through ancient woodlands, farmlands, commons, and salt marshes. Accessible walks and easy hikes are also available, including loops around Loughor Castle. The Hiking around Llanrhidian Higher guide provides more information.

The region is characterized by ancient woodlands, expansive farmlands, traditional commons, and picturesque salt marshes. A prominent natural feature is the Burry Estuary, offering scenic views and supporting diverse wildlife. Llanrhidian Hill, a nature reserve, provides expansive views over the Burry Estuary.
Yes, Llanrhidian Higher has a rich historical narrative. Visitors can explore Weobley Castle, a fortified manor house offering views over the Llanrhidian salt marshes and Loughor Estuary. The area also shows traces of medieval settlements and past industrial activities.
